FYI - the black spots you referred to on the trout flesh are trematodes (one species is Neascus). These parasites are found in many different kinds of fish and resemble small flecks of black pepper (as if sprinkled on the fish fillets). The condition is commonly called "black spot." The specks are tiny encysted larvae which are typically not injurious to the fish. The main problem associated with black-spot is the unsightly appearance it causes. The fish can still be eaten safely as long as it is cooked (not eaten raw).
